Outstanding! I doubled the sauce and marinated a 2 1/2 lb. bone-in turkey breast half in 3/4ths of the sauce for 8 hours. I then grilled the turkey breast using the indirect method on a charcoal grill - no need for basting - and cooked it until it reached a temp. of 180F on an instant read thermometer. The sauce/marinade made the turkey breast really moist and juicy, and it was very flavorful (maybe a little too spicy for children). I never did serve the reserved sauce, but I think I'll use it as a spread on sandwiches I'll make of the leftover turkey. Can't wait to make this recipe when entertaining. Thank you, Rita L.! Lynnie
